Applications Now Open For Beach Street Sidewalk Vending Pilot Program In Santa Cruz
Applications from interested vendors will be accepted through April 26, 2021.
April 8, 2021
SANTA CRUZ, CA – The City of Santa Cruz announced a pilot program that will allow for a limited number of permitted vendors on Beach Street to operate at designated sites for the 2021 tourist season. Applications from interested vendors will be accepted through April 26, 2021.

To ensure the health and safety of residents and visitors, the number of permits issued will be limited to approximately six locations for the Beach Street / Wharf area. There is a chance that not all applicants will receive a permit. If this is the case, the City will implement a lottery system to distribute permits for this specific site.

The City would like to remind the public that vending is currently prohibited at this location, and vendors violating this order (Executive Order 2020-21) can be issued a fine or ticketed with a misdemeanor.
